On Thursday, President Joe Biden presented Presidential Citizens Medals to advocates for abortion and homosexual marriage.
The prestigious award was given out at the White House Thursday to 20 recipients, including prominent gay marriage activist Evan Wolfson and lawyer and gay marriage activist Mary Bonauto,
who argued before the Supreme Court in Obergefell v. Hodges, which established a constitutional right to same-sex marriage.
Additionally honoured was Eleanor Smeal, who spearheaded nationwide pro-abortion efforts and often criticised the Catholic Church’s stance on sexuality and abortion.
According to the White House statement, “U.S. citizens who have demonstrated exceptional acts of service for their country or fellow citizens are eligible to receive the Presidential Citizens Medal.”
